By Javier Rojo. President of the Senate 

A lifetime dedicated to politics. It is difficult to make a full stop to such a complex but rewarding journey. In all these years, I have been a part of numerous stages and events. From the newborn democracy to a more than likely encouraging future for Euskadi. The passing of the Constitution and of the Statute, the attempted coup d’état, the consolidation of democracy and our access to Europe, are some of the facts I have had the opportunity to experience first-class. This and many other things make me feel a privileged person.

Through these lines I would like to, in the first place, thank the Senate for all the opportunities it has given me to be part of the political and social construction of this country. Now that I have decided to step aside I would like to commemorate the role and legacy of all those who, betting in favour of society, have been killed by the terrorist group ETA. 

When someone decides to end a period of his life, images and memories follow one another, showing a path through all the things one has gone through, granting more value to aspects not attended at the time. Thus, for someone who has dedicated more than three decades to politics, the fact of having to defend this public service is difficult. It is a necessary, essential and respectable activity. Politics is an honourable job. It is, or should be, the exercise of enabling a solution to people’s problems; it is the art to build citizenship; it is a necessary and completely free vocation. I understand it is time to value it for what it is, to recognize its need and to stress the legitimacy of those who honestly have decided this to be their public service option.

Politics has been my life, my passion and my entire vocation. Perhaps many times it has prevented me from being with my family, my people, but now it is time to step aside and make way for others. I do it in coherency with each and every speech made.

It is necessary to make the renewal proposed by the society a reality. Politics has more rooms in which to contribute, work and bet for. I am a politician who believes in what he says and takes it to its final conclusion. I will continue nurturing my commitment, defending my ideals, underpinning values and respecting my party and society.

And now, in times of difficulties, I allow myself to dream about politics being recognized and respected; that politics be human and full of soul, and based on democratic institutions that respect the value of words. I allow myself to dream about political parties that give precedence to the general interest beyond the party’s interests when trying to obtain consensus in the interest of all. In short, to turn the political dedication into a public service, far from particular interests, disrespectful confrontations and, thus, more and more closer to citizens.

I am aware of the fact that during so many years of responsibility and public representation I may have made mistakes. I take this opportunity to apologize for those mistakes; and, if made, they were never intended but a result of the complications and tensions that in too many occasions inundate political actions.

I have only one more thing to say to all of you: thank you and see you soon!
